    A Consultative Workshop on Sudan’s Fifth and Sixth Periodic Report on Child Rights

    Sudan Joins More Than 70 Other Countries Worldwide that have Ratified Both Optional Protocols. Report by: Haffiya Abdalla The Optional Protocols on child rights aim at strengthening the protection of children from recruitment into armed forces and from sexual exploitation. Sudan joins more than 70 other countries worldwide that have ratified both Optional Protocols. Sudan is amongst the first Arab countries to do so.
